6 Solutions for When Linktree Isn’t Working on Instagram or TikTok

Dale

Are you facing issues with your Linktree not working properly on Instagram or TikTok? Don’t worry, you’re not alone. Many users encounter this problem from time to time, but luckily, there are solutions available to help you troubleshoot and get your links up and running smoothly. In this blog post, I will share six effective solutions to resolve the problem when Linktree isn’t working as expected on Instagram or TikTok.

1. Clear Your Browser Cache

When Linktree isn’t working on Instagram or TikTok, one of the first things you can try is clearing your browser cache. Cached data can sometimes cause links to malfunction or not display correctly. By clearing your browser cache, you can ensure that you are loading the most up-to-date version of your Linktree page, which may resolve the issue.

2. Check Your Internet Connection

A stable internet connection is essential for accessing external links on Instagram or TikTok through Linktree. If your internet connection is weak or intermittent, it can cause your links to not load properly or appear as broken links. Make sure you are connected to a strong and reliable internet network before clicking on your Linktree links.

3. Update Your App

If you are using the Instagram or TikTok app to access your Linktree links and encountering issues, try updating the app to the latest version. Developers regularly release updates to fix bugs and improve app performance, so updating to the latest version may help resolve any compatibility issues that could be causing Linktree to not work correctly.

4. Disable Ad Blockers

Ad blockers are browser extensions that can sometimes interfere with the functionality of certain websites, including Linktree. If you have an ad blocker enabled on your browser, try disabling it temporarily to see if it resolves the issue with Linktree not working on Instagram or TikTok. You can re-enable the ad blocker once you have accessed your links successfully.

5. Contact Linktree Support

If you have tried the above solutions and are still experiencing problems with Linktree on Instagram or TikTok, reaching out to Linktree support for assistance is a good next step. The Linktree support team can help troubleshoot the issue further and provide personalized solutions to get your links functioning correctly on both platforms.

6. Use Alternative Link Services

If all else fails and you are unable to get Linktree to work on Instagram or TikTok, consider using alternative link services as a temporary workaround. There are several other link management platforms available that offer similar features to Linktree, such as Campsite, Lnk.Bio, and Taplink. By switching to a different service, you can continue sharing multiple links with your followers while you address the issues with Linktree.
